Android访问瓦片地图 费流量,瓦片地图服务在线资源访问总结
在线资源包括:天地图、谷歌地图、BingMap、OSM、Mapbox等
以下url中:
Z-瓦片层级,一般支持0-18级,越大代表越清晰;
X-瓦片列号,从西向东(0->360),依次0,1,2,……;
Y-瓦片行号,从北向南(有些也可能是从南向北),依次0,1,2,……;
cesium中通过UrlTemplateImageryProvider类访问:
1 newCesium.UrlTemplateImageryProvider({2 //调用影像服务
3 url: "https://mt1.google.cn/vt/lyrs=s&x={x}&y={y}&z={z}"
4 })
其他访问方式:
1 //leaflet访问
2 L.tileLayer('https://map.geoq.cn/ArcGIS/rest/services/ChinaOnlineCommunity/MapServer/tile/{z}/{y}/{x}', {3 maxZoom: 18,4 attribution: 'ArcGIS Map',5 id: 'arcgis.streets'
6 }).addTo(map);7
8 //ol3
9 newol.layer.Tile({10 source: newol.source.XYZ({11 url: 'https://mt2.google.cn/vt/lyrs=s&x={x}&y={y}&z={z}'
12 })13 })14
15 //openlayers2
16 newOpenLayers.Layer.XYZ(17 "layername",18 ["https://mt1.google.cn/vt/lyrs=s&x={x}&y={y}&z={z}",19 "https://mt2.google.cn/vt/lyrs=s&x={x}&y={y}&z={z}",20 "https://mt3.google.cn/vt/lyrs=s&x={x}&y={y}&z={z}"
21 ], {22 attribution: "XYZ Imagery",23 transitionEffect: "resize"
24 }25 )
不需要token的:
1、arcgis
街道图:
https://map.geoq.cn/ArcGIS/rest/services/ChinaOnlineCommunity/MapServer/tile/{z}/{y}/{x}
灰色图:
https://map.geoq.cn/ArcGIS/rest/services/ChinaOnlineStreetGray/MapServer/tile/{z}/{y}/{x}
深蓝夜色:
https://map.geoq.cn/ArcGIS/rest/services/ChinaOnlineStreetPurplishBlue/MapServer/tile/{z}/{y}/{x}
2、googlemap
lys参数可选值包括:h(街道图)、m(街道图)、p(街道图)、r(街道图)、s(影像无注记)、y(影像含注记)、t(地形图)
街道图:
https://www.google.cn/maps/vt?lyrs=m@189&gl=cn&x={x}&y={y}&z={z}
卫星图:
https://www.google.cn/maps/vt?lyrs=s@189&gl=cn&x={x}&y={y}&z={z}(或者http://mt1.google.cn/vt/lyrs=s&x={x}&y={y}&z={z})
3、Amap(高德地图)
街道:(z>=3才有数据)
https://webrd01.is.autonavi.com/appmaptile?lang=zh_cn&size=1&scale=1&style=8&x={x}&y={y}&z={z}
影像图:
https://webst01.is.autonavi.com/appmaptile?style=6&x={x}&y={y}&z={z}
4、OSM
街道图(国外服务器,访问较慢):
https://c.tile.openstreetmap.org/{z}/{x}/{y}.png
https://tile-b.openstreetmap.fr/hot/{z}/{x}/{y}.png
5、Mapbox
建筑图:(国内数据略陈旧)
https://b.tiles.mapbox.com/v3/osmbuildings.kbpalbpk/{z}/{x}/{y}.png
黑色底图:
https://a.basemaps.cartocdn.com/dark_all/{z}/{x}/{y}.png
需要token:
6、Mapbox
卫星图:
https://a.tiles.mapbox.com/v4/mapbox.satellite/{z}/{x}/{y}.png?access_token=
街道图:
https://a.tiles.mapbox.com/v4/mapbox.streets/{z}/{x}/{y}.png?access_token=
带区划黑底:
https://a.tiles.mapbox.com/v4/mapbox.dark/{z}/{x}/{y}.png?access_token=
7、天地图(http://lbs.tianditu.gov.cn/server/MapService.html)
影像图:(z>=1)
https://t0.tianditu.gov.cn/img_w/wmts?SERVICE=WMTS&REQUEST=GetTile&VERSION=1.0.0&LAYER=img&STYLE=default&TILEMATRIXSET=w&FORMAT=tiles&TILEMATRIX={z}&TILEROW={y}&TILECOL={x}&tk=
矢量底图:(z>=1)
https://t0.tianditu.gov.cn/vec_w/wmts?SERVICE=WMTS&REQUEST=GetTile&VERSION=1.0.0&LAYER=vec&STYLE=default&TILEMATRIXSET=w&FORMAT=tiles&TILEMATRIX={z}&TILEROW={y}&TILECOL={x}&tk=9a516b0f2a8179bb68f73172cff4bd22
注记:(z>=1)
https://t2.tianditu.com/cia_w/wmts?service=wmts&request=GetTile&version=1.0.0&LAYER=cia&tileMatrixSet=w&TileMatrix={z}&TileRow={y}&TileCol={x}&style=default&tk=
8、BingMap
https://ecn.t0.tiles.virtualearth.net/tiles/a1.jpeg?g=7234
https://ecn.t0.tiles.virtualearth.net/tiles/a13.jpeg?g=7234
https://ecn.t0.tiles.virtualearth.net/tiles/a130.jpeg?g=7234
从Level1开始,g=7234/100/-10……为任意正负整数
官网申请Key后,cesium中访问方式:
1 newCesium.BingMapsImageryProvider({2 url: 'https://dev.virtualearth.net',3 key: bingmapToken,4 mapStyle: Cesium.BingMapsStyle.AERIAL5 })
Android访问瓦片地图 费流量,瓦片地图服务在线资源访问总结相关推荐
- Android访问瓦片地图 费流量,瓦片地图注意事项
瓦片地图(Tiled Map)系列文章: 承接上一篇文章,再来聊聊一些coding方面的tips: TileMapAtlas.FastTMX和TMXTiledMap的选择 我们看到cocos2d-x提 ...
- 各种主题瓦片地图在线资源访问总结
参考:https://deyihu.github.io/src/maptalks-tileLayercollection/examples/?tdsourcetag=s_pcqq_aiomsg 以下u ...
- QGC(QGroundControl)地面站手把手教你改——高德地图的添加和瓦片地图在线资源
如何添加高德地图和瓦片地图在线资源 1. 演示效果 2. 代码添加 3. 瓦片地图在线资源 3.1 高德地图 3.2 天地图 3.3 其它地图源相关链接 所有的热爱都要不遗余力,真正喜欢它便给它更高的 ...
- django 怎么加权限 静态资源目录_Django1.7如何配置静态资源访问
Django是非常轻量级的Web框架,今天散仙来看下如何在Django中配置静态的资源访问路径,一个中等规模的网站,可能就会有很多静态的资源需要访问,无论是html,txt,还是压缩包,有时候访问这些 ...
- Django1.7如何配置静态资源访问
Django是非常轻量级的Web框架,今天散仙来看下如何在Django中配置静态的资源访问路径,一个中等规模的网站,可能就会有很多静态的资源需要访问,无论是html,txt,还是压缩包,有时候访问这些 ...
- ios 高德地图加载瓦片地图_IOS 高德地图 API 加载 WMS 服务
IOS 高德地图 API 加载 WMS 服务 本文主要介绍通过自定义高德地图 MATileOverlay 接口,添加 WMS 服务到地图上.废话少说,先贴代码. 代码 自定义类 WMSTileOver ...
- WebGIS——OpenLayers 3 地图叠加自定义卫星/航拍/手绘地图(任意瓦片图)
使用OpenLayers 3 第一步 首先创建Html文件的结构,在body中放入一个Div作为地图显示的容器,调整其宽度高度使其全屏显示 html页结构如下,其中id为map的div为显示地图的容器 ...
- MapBox离线地图+python获取瓦片数据
工作中需要使用离线地图. 使用工具:MapBox离线地图+python获取瓦片数据 前端页面: <!DOCTYPE html> <html> <head><m ...
- WebGIS 瓦片地图引擎实现之——地图瓦片加载计算原理介绍
1. 背景 1.1 地图瓦片之前 在地图瓦片技术使用之前,用户使用在线地图,一般都是客户端把将要显示的地理范围传送到服务端,服务器端将地理范围内的地理数据都查询出来,然后在服务端按照预先定义的专题地图 ...
最新文章
- JSOI2010 BZOJ1826 缓存交换
- 最强 JDK15 安装与讲解,有点想升级,终于要废弃偏向锁了!
- ThinkPad安装deepin操作系统报错解决方法
- native关键字(本地方法)、 java调用so动态链接库
- [EF4] CompiledQuery预编译性能提升 + 数据载入之大彻大悟
- android-----JNI学习 helloworld
- 究竟什么是云原生DevOps呢?
- 找不到 快速启动 ,怎么办
- 修改spfile位置
- 第一款Micropython图形化编辑器—Python Editor
- pyinstaller 打包exe可执行文件
- C++11统一初始化形式,使用{}
- 深度学习自学(十九):caffe添加深度可分离卷积
- CocoaPods加载第三方库
- jQuery 滚动条插件nicescroll 使用方法、常见配置和事件回调使用说明
- 启发式搜索解决八数码难题
- foxmail收取服务器邮件次数,Foxmail:如何设置收取历史邮件?
- css三角形的IE兼容写法
- android 加速度过滤,如何校准Android加速度计并降低噪音,消除重力
- mysql和mongo+查询效率_Mongodb VS Mysql 查询性能
热门文章
- 面试只要问到分布式,必问分布式锁
- 云小课 | 到底什么是区块链?
- 【鲲鹏来了】手把手教你创造一个属于自己的鲲鹏开发者环境
- HC大会,华为联合合作伙伴发布一站式物联网IoT开发工具小熊派BearPi
- ServiceComb java-chassis和CSE java-chassis的区别
- 下载的模型的位置(例如resnet18.pth)
- 高等组合学笔记(五): 加括号问题,集合的分类问题,多项式恒等式的组合证明
- 《数学的思维方式与创新》课程感悟与总结
- labelImg重新开启工具箱(栏)
- WORD页眉如何引用章节名?